Cyber Policy and Strategy Analyst

Position Description

We are seeking a highly knowledgeable Cyber Policy and Strategy Analyst to provide expertise in cybersecurity and privacy policy development, interpretation, and strategic planning. This role ensures organizational policies align with NIST, OMB, FISMA, and other applicable federal requirements while promoting Section 508 compliance. The SME engages stakeholders to develop, review, and maintain policies that guide cybersecurity and privacy activities across the enterprise.

Required Experience:

  • 7+ years of cybersecurity experience 
  • At least 3-5 years of relevant experience supporting enterprise cybersecurity and privacy policy
  • BA/BS in computer science, computer engineering or equivalent work experience or formal legal training with security and privacy specialization
  • At least 3-5 years of practical knowledge of policy areas, typically obtained through advanced education combined with experience. 
  • Legal training and experience in policy development a plus
  • Preferred Certifications: EDRP, CEH, FAC-P/PM, CFCP, GISP, GSEC, ITIL Foundations, CGEIT, CISM, CAP, CISSP, CISSP-ISSMP 
  • Expertise in drafting, editing, publishing, and communicating cybersecurity and privacy policy.
  • Strong analytical and stakeholder engagement skills; ability to build consensus.
  • Ability to evaluate cybersecurity and privacy risks and identify policy gaps.
  • Skilled in preparing briefings, reports, and presentations for senior leadership.
  • Ability to leverage best practices, emerging technologies, and lessons learned from external organizations.
  • NIST Risk Management Framework (RMF) and other federal cybersecurity standards.
  • Cybersecurity and privacy principles, threats, and vulnerabilities.
  • Network, system, and application security concepts, including encryption and privacy architecture.
  • Cloud security and enterprise incident response programs.
  • Compliance standards for PII, PCI, and other regulated data.
  • Organizational processes, risk assessment, and management methodologies.
  • Process improvement frameworks (e.g., CMMI, ITIL).

 

Responsibilities: 

 

  • Develop, maintain, and implement cybersecurity and privacy strategies, policies, and plans aligned with organizational goals and regulatory requirements.
  • Review existing and proposed policies with stakeholders; interpret and integrate applicable laws, statutes, and regulations.
  • Provide policy guidance to management, staff, and users; facilitate consensus on proposed policy changes.
  • Define and integrate current and future mission environments into policy frameworks.
  • Monitor compliance with cybersecurity and privacy policies, principles, and practices.
  • Participate in audits and assessments of cybersecurity and privacy programs and projects.
  • Promote awareness of cybersecurity and privacy policies across the organization.
  • Serve on agency security and privacy policy boards; advocate for workforce training and resources.
  • Develop standard operating procedures (SOPs), briefings, and presentation materials to communicate policy guidance.
  • Identify gaps in policy implementation and recommend improvements.
  • Map cybersecurity and privacy principles to organizational policies (confidentiality, integrity, availability, authentication, non-repudiation).
